Terry Kay Rainwater 59 of Roaring Springs passed away Sunday August 5, 2018 in Lubbock. Terry was born March 6, 1959 in Lubbock, Texas to Harrison " Sonny " and Shirley Brooks Watson.
Terry was a 1977 graduate of Ralls High School and made the front page of the newspaper her freshman year by becoming one of the first two girls to join the Ralls chapter of the Future Farmers of America. She would later become the President of the organization and was awarded the Lone Star FFA Degree. This is the highest degree of membership the State FFA Association can award. Kevin and Terry met in Ralls in 1973 and were married on March 19, 1977. In 1978, Terry went to work with her father at Watson Cotton Company as a cotton buyer. In 1980, she applied for her insurance license and began selling crop insurance for Kay Reese. She later started her own agency Terry Rainwater Crop Insurance before finally adding in property and casualty insurance with Caprock Insurance. She won the president's award from USAG in 1995, 96, 97, 98 and again in 2002 for being a top selling crop insurance agent. She also won many awards for being a top Allstate Agent allowing her to travel to San Diego, San Francisco, and Hawaii for the Allstate conventions. Terry helped get the first Cotton Boll Fest started. Terry has also served 2 ½ terms on the Ralls City Council. Her dedication to 4-H and FFA has been recognized by both Crosby and Motley County.
